Classroom Assessment in Science

Classroom assessment is an essential part of instruction that can be defined as a process of determining how much a student knows and how well they are learning. From the lens of Next Generation Science Standards, the main objective of classroom assessment is to guide teaching and enhance learning. Assessment of students’ science knowledge, skills, and attitudes requires educators to utilize various tools and approaches. Questions are to be asked, work in progress is to be examined, and students are to be observed taking part in numerous learning processes. Formative assessment is aimed at monitoring student learning to provide continuous feedback that can help educators improve teaching and learning processes. Formative assessments are considered to have low or zero-point values, and they might include identifying a lecture’s main point, drawing a concept map, or submitting a research proposal for feedback. Summative assessment has as its goal the evaluation of student learning when an instructional unit ends and its comparison against a standard or a benchmark. Summative assessments often have a high points value, such as papers, final projects, midterm exams, and senior recitals.
